Unuprightness
noun
noun ·Rare ·Advanced level
Definitions
Noun
- 1 The quality of being unupright. uncountable
"[…] they still retain the false, deceitful nature of the fallen Adam, and too often are found guilty of unuprightness before God."

Etymology
From un- + uprightness or unupright + -ness.
